Pastor Faces $2.45m Penalty for Transmitting Herpes to Woman

TL;DR Summary
A Texas pastor, Reverend Ralph D West II, has been ordered to pay $2.45m in damages after a jury found him liable for giving a woman herpes during unprotected sex. The woman's attorney presented medical records and tests to prove that the pastor was the source of the infection. The pastor allegedly admitted to having herpes but claimed to have contracted it from his son's mother. The jury awarded $1.45m in compensatory damages and $1m in punitive damages.
